The Bills have signed WR Josh Palmer to a three-year, $36 million deal with $18 million guaranteed. Palmer, previously with the Chargers, joins a Bills team with opportunity for targets, as WR Khalil Shakir was the only player to exceed 75 targets last season. While Palmer’s contract is substantial, he will still compete for targets with Shakir, TE Dalton Kincaid, and WR Keon Coleman, as Buffalo tends to spread targets around, making Palmer a potentially frustrating fantasy option.

The Patriots have signed LB Robert Spillane to a three-year deal worth at least $10 million per year, adding depth to their linebacker corps alongside Ja'Whaun Bentley and Jahlani Tavai. Spillane, known for his run defense, will likely be a three-down LB in New England, boosting his fantasy football value for the upcoming season.
